K212 VPL is a 1992 Lancia Dedra in Red with a 1,756c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 2 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 50%.
Across all 1992 Lancia Dedra models, the average MOT pass rate is 64.1% with a typical mileage of 94,523 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Lancia Dedra fails its MOT is parking brake: efficiency below requirements, accounting for 153 recorded failures. If you're considering buying K212 VPL,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Lancia Dedra typically stays on UK roads for around 36 years. At 34 years old, this Lancia Dedra is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
